Newton's second law of motion pertains to the behavior of objects for which all existing forces are not balanced. the second law states that the acceleration of an object is dependent upon two variables the net force acting upon the object and the mass of the object.

Newton’s second law is one of the most important in all of physics. for a body whose mass m is constant, it can be written in the form f = ma, where f (force) and a (acceleration) are both vector quantities. if a body has a net force acting on it, it is accelerated in accordance with the equation. Newton’s second law of motion says that the net external force on an object with a certain mass is directly proportional to and in the same direction as the acceleration of the object.
